phoneGetLamp 関数は、指定したランプの現在のランプ モードを返します。
構文
LONG phoneGetLamp(
HPHONE hPhone,
DWORD dwButtonLampID,
LPDWORD lpdwLampMode
);
パラメーター
hPhone
開いている電話デバイスにハンドルします。
dwButtonLampID
照会するランプの識別子。
lpdwLampMode
指定されたランプのランプ モードの状態を保持するメモリ位置へのポインター。 このパラメーターは、 PHONELAMPMODE_定数の 1 つだけを使用します。
戻り値
要求が成功した場合は 0 を返し、エラーが発生した場合は負のエラー番号を返します。 可能な戻り値は次のとおりです。
PHONEERR_INVALPHONEHANDLE、PHONEERR_NOMEM、PHONEERR_INVALBUTTONLAMPID、PHONEERR_RESOURCEUNAVAIL、PHONEERR_INVALPOINTER、PHONEERR_OPERATIONFAILED、PHONEERR_INVALPHONESTATE、PHONEERR_UNINITIALIZED、PHONEERR_OPERATIONUNAVAIL。
注釈
ボタンごとに複数のランプがある電話セットは、複数のボタン/ランプペアを使用してモデル化する必要があります。 各余分なボタン/ランプペアは、DUMMYボタンを使用する必要があります。
要件
| 要件 | 値 |
|---|---|
| 対象プラットフォーム | Windows |
| ヘッダー | tapi.h |
| Library | Tapi32.lib |
| [DLL] | Tapi32.dll |